A Valentine Greeting ♥

A Valentine Greeting.  2124.  Printed in Germany. No post mark.  No addressee. Another of the unused post cards.  In this card, the roses and the birds have been raised to give them dimension.

A Token of Love ♥

A Token of Love.  2160.  Printed in Germany. No post mark.  No address. Another of the unused cards in the collection.   From the 1910-1914 series.  Again, the flowers are raised to give the picture more depth.
